About this study
This phase I trial studies the safety and side effects of cytomegalovirus (CMV) specific CD19-chimeric antigen receptor (CAR) T-cells along with the CMV-modified vaccinia Ankara (MVA) triplex vaccine following a stem cell transplant in treating patients with high grade B-cell non-Hodgkin lymphoma. CAR T-cells are a type of treatment in which a patient's T-cells (a type of immune system cell) are changed in the laboratory so they will attack cancer cells. T-cells are taken from a patient's blood. Then the gene for a special receptor that binds to a certain protein on the patient's cancer cells is added in the laboratory. The special receptor is called a chimeric antigen receptor (CAR). Large numbers of the CAR T-cells are grown in the laboratory and given to the patient by infusion. Vaccines such as CMV-MVA triplex are made from gene-modified viruses and may help the body build an effective immune response to kill cancer cells. Giving CMV-specific CD19-CAR T-cells plus the CMV-MVA triplex vaccine following a stem cell transplant may help prevent the cancer from coming back.

You may not qualify if…
- ✕ Prior autologous/allogeneic stem cell transplant
- ✕ Growth factors within 14 days of enrollment
- ✕ Platelet transfusions within 7 days of enrollment
- ✕ Concurrent use of systemic steroids or chronic use of immunosuppressant medications. Recent or current use of inhaled or topical steroids in standard doses is not exclusionary. Physiologic replacement of steroids (prednisone =\< 5 mg /day, or equivalent doses of other corticosteroids) is allowed
- ✕ Patients with active autoimmune disease requiring systemic immune suppressive therapy are not allowed
- ✕ Participants may not be receiving any other investigational agents or concurrent biological therapy, chemotherapy, or radiation therapy
- ✕ Any standard contraindications to myeloablative HSCT per standard of care practices at COH
- ✕ Subjects with clinically significant arrhythmia or arrhythmias not stable on medical management within two weeks of screening
